Ответить на тему  [ Сообщений: 9 ] 
ссылку на другую страницу в определенный параграф 
Автор Сообщение
Прохожий

Зарегистрирован: 26 июн 2014, 15:20
Сообщений: 9
Пол: женский
Репутация: -55
Добавить пункт репутацииВычесть пункт репутации
Сообщение ссылку на другую страницу в определенный параграф
Подскажите, пож-та, как сделать ссылку на другую страницу в определенный параграф и на слово внутри него?


03 сен 2014, 15:33
Профиль Отправить личное сообщение
Профи

Зарегистрирован: 21 окт 2010, 15:36
Сообщений: 946
Откуда: Саратовская область, г.Энгельс
Пол: мужской
Репутация: 848
Добавить пункт репутацииВычесть пункт репутации
Сообщение Re: ссылку на другую страницу в определенный параграф
Klevera писал(а):
Подскажите, пож-та, как сделать ссылку на другую страницу в определенный параграф и на слово внутри него?

Ссылку на параграф, который находится на другой странице можно сделать так. А вот что означает "на слово внутри него"? То есть при переходе по ссылке должно как-то выделиться это слово, я так понял?

_________________
Не всё валидно, что не видно.


03 сен 2014, 16:55
Профиль Отправить личное сообщение
Прохожий

Зарегистрирован: 26 июн 2014, 15:20
Сообщений: 9
Пол: женский
Репутация: -55
Добавить пункт репутацииВычесть пункт репутации
Сообщение Re: ссылку на другую страницу в определенный параграф
На странице, на которую переходим, много текста. Нужно, чтобы по ссылке открывался текст, начинающийся с этого определенного слова, предположим, второго параграфа. Ну или пусть будет не слово, а начало предложения, хотя бы... (хотя, лучше слово). Да, оно должно выделиться! чтобы чек понял, откуда читать дальше.


04 сен 2014, 15:05
Профиль Отправить личное сообщение
Профи

Зарегистрирован: 21 окт 2010, 15:36
Сообщений: 946
Откуда: Саратовская область, г.Энгельс
Пол: мужской
Репутация: 848
Добавить пункт репутацииВычесть пункт репутации
Сообщение Re: ссылку на другую страницу в определенный параграф
Klevera писал(а):
На странице, на которую переходим, много текста. Нужно, чтобы по ссылке открывался текст, начинающийся с этого определенного слова, предположим, второго параграфа. Ну или пусть будет не слово, а начало предложения, хотя бы... (хотя, лучше слово). Да, оно должно выделиться! чтобы чек понял, откуда читать дальше.

Конкретно к слову перейти нельзя, перейти можно к строке, в которой находится слово. Делается это так:
На странице, откуда будет осуществлён переход, ставим ссылку -
Код:
<a href="page-2.html#slovo">Ссылка на нужное слово</a>

Конечно адрес страницы и id пишем свой.
А на странице с текстом выделяем слово, например, тегом strong и задаём ему id, который написали в ссылке(код выше) -
Код:
Lorem ipsum dolor sit amet, <strong id="slovo">consectetuer</strong> adipiscing elit. Aenean commodo ligula eget dolor.

ID в ссылке и в теге strong должны быть одинаковые.

_________________
Не всё валидно, что не видно.


04 сен 2014, 15:54
Профиль Отправить личное сообщение
Прохожий

Зарегистрирован: 26 июн 2014, 15:20
Сообщений: 9
Пол: женский
Репутация: -55
Добавить пункт репутацииВычесть пункт репутации
Сообщение Re: ссылку на другую страницу в определенный параграф
Большущее спасибо!!!!!


05 сен 2014, 14:48
Профиль Отправить личное сообщение
Прохожий

Зарегистрирован: 26 июн 2014, 15:20
Сообщений: 9
Пол: женский
Репутация: -55
Добавить пункт репутацииВычесть пункт репутации
Сообщение Re: ссылку на другую страницу в определенный параграф
Вы меня простите, пож-та, но укажите, где у меня ошибка? после нажатия на ссылку выдает "не удается отобразитьэту страницу" ((((

В исходном доке стоит ссылка <a href="index7.html#slovo"> Детская реабилитация </a>

А в том index7.html, куда идем этой ссылкой стоит: <strong id = "slovo"> Детская реабилитация </strong>

Добавлено спустя 15 минут 3 секунды:
я уже оставила только одно слово "реабилитация"
переходит на страницу index7.htm , но с самого начала страницы, а не с заданного слова (или строки, где есть это слово). Вообще никаких отметин нет...


05 сен 2014, 16:01
Профиль Отправить личное сообщение
Профи

Зарегистрирован: 21 окт 2010, 15:36
Сообщений: 946
Откуда: Саратовская область, г.Энгельс
Пол: мужской
Репутация: 848
Добавить пункт репутацииВычесть пункт репутации
Сообщение Re: ссылку на другую страницу в определенный параграф
Ошибки я не вижу. Если выдаёт "не удается отобразить эту страницу", значит ссылаетесь на несуществующий документ. Проверяйте, правильно ли написали его название.
Если документ всё же открывается, но не переходит к нужному слову, то скорее всего на странице мало текста, и браузер просто не может к нему перейти, т.к. некуда прокручивать страницу. Или может слово, на которое ссылаются стоит где-то в конце текста, и опять же браузеру некуда прокручивать страницу.

_________________
Не всё валидно, что не видно.


07 сен 2014, 11:49
Профиль Отправить личное сообщение
Модератор
Аватар пользователя

Зарегистрирован: 09 мар 2010, 00:53
Сообщений: 4083
Репутация: 2904
Добавить пункт репутацииВычесть пункт репутации
Сообщение Re: ссылку на другую страницу в определенный параграф
Hoto, ваше утверждение, что "к слову перейти нельзя, перейти можно к строке, в которой находится слово" - это незнание азов HTML.
Вам, прежде чем учить кого-либо, необходимо подучиться самому.

И второе замечание.
Hoto, перестаньте дублировать бездумно чужой текст.
Похоже, что вы не знаете ни HTML, ни азы SEO.
Бездумное дублирование текста, как делаете вы постоянно, очень вредно для сайта.
Это обсуждалось не один раз на этом и других форумах, поищите и почитайте.
Конечно, бывает нужно копировать, но прежде научитесь это делать. Почитайте, в сети есть статьи, или поучитесь у Чика. Он делает это корректно.

А теперь по теме.
Закладку можно делать из любого (почти) тега, даже из пустого:
- <a id="lable"></a><!-- пустой тэг -->
- <p id="lable">Text</p>
- <p>Text text text text text <a id="lable">text </a></p>
- <div id="lable"><p>Text</p><p>Text</p></div>
- <img id="lable" />
и браузер будет переходить на эту метку (на то она и метка), а не на строку с этой меткой, как некоторые считают.
Это значит, что браузер попытается прокрутить страницу так, чтобы всё, находящееся между открывающим и закрывающим тегами с меткой, поместить в верхнем левом углу окна.
Т. е. прокручивание может происходить и по вертикали, и по горизонтали.
Если содержимого не намного больше, чем окно, то прокрутка будет только пока не упрутся ползунки вправо и вниз.
Если содержимого мало и полос прокрутки нет, то прокручивания на метку не состоится.
Это легко проверить, наполнив страницу до появления прокрутки по вертикали и горизонтали, а метку разместив ближе к правому нижнему углы.
Саму метку (если она не пустая) для глаз можно выделить на странице стилями как угодно, а по щелчку или по hover снять выделение.

Для старых браузеров вместо id надо писать <a name="lable">

Для метки, если это возможно в конкретном случае, удобнее использовать тэг <a id="lable">word</a> потому, что поставив <strong id="lable">word</strong>, при правке файла можно забыть, что это метка и её нечаянно переформатировать.

_________________
Не забывайте отдыхать!
www.jscan.ru - ежедневно новые японские сканворды и судоку различной сложности!


07 сен 2014, 13:21
Профиль Отправить личное сообщение WWW
Профи

Зарегистрирован: 21 окт 2010, 15:36
Сообщений: 946
Откуда: Саратовская область, г.Энгельс
Пол: мужской
Репутация: 848
Добавить пункт репутацииВычесть пункт репутации
Сообщение Re: ссылку на другую страницу в определенный параграф
Я знаю, что я пишу. И всегда всё проверяю в браузерах. Вы правильно написали, что переход к слову можно осуществить, только когда есть горизонтальный скрол. Если же его нету, то будет осуществлён переход к строке, в которой расположено это слово(тут я имел виду, что так будет выглядеть визуально. А если правильно говорить, то конечно же будет переходить к метке). По поводу того, в какой тег вставлять метку, то тут может быть масса вариантов, я лишь предложил один из них. Спасибо, что дополнили.

_________________
Не всё валидно, что не видно.


07 сен 2014, 16:41
Профиль Отправить личное сообщение
Показать сообщения за:  Сортировать по:  
Ответить на тему   [ Сообщений: 9 ] 
   Похожие темы   Автор   Ответов   Просмотров   Последнее сообщение 
Нет новых непрочитанных сообщений в этой теме Переопределить ссылку

в форуме ШАБЛОНЫ И ВНЕШНЕЕ ОФОРМЛЕНИЕ JOOMLA

sandik

6

1782

28 дек 2010, 21:23

sandik Перейти к последнему сообщению

Нет новых непрочитанных сообщений в этой теме Как удалить ссылку?

[ На страницу: 1, 2, 3 ]

в форуме ФОРМИРОВАНИЕ СТРУКТУРЫ САЙТА И ВОПРОСЫ ПО ФУНКЦИОНИРОВАНИЮ СТАНДАРТНОЙ СБОРКИ JOOMLA

xilgiz

22

5883

02 май 2012, 18:22

sam4eq Перейти к последнему сообщению

Нет новых непрочитанных сообщений в этой теме Как выровнять ссылку?

в форуме HTML

andrey

4

3342

05 июл 2011, 11:21

msal Перейти к последнему сообщению

Нет новых непрочитанных сообщений в этой теме Как создать ссылку?

в форуме ФОРМИРОВАНИЕ СТРУКТУРЫ САЙТА И ВОПРОСЫ ПО ФУНКЦИОНИРОВАНИЮ СТАНДАРТНОЙ СБОРКИ JOOMLA

real-man

3

1837

22 дек 2010, 22:05

Андрей Галямов Перейти к последнему сообщению

Нет новых непрочитанных сообщений в этой теме удалить ссылку

[ На страницу: 1, 2 ]

в форуме ШАБЛОНЫ И ВНЕШНЕЕ ОФОРМЛЕНИЕ JOOMLA

Татьяна Р.

10

3087

29 сен 2011, 22:43

Татьяна Р. Перейти к последнему сообщению


Кто сейчас на форуме

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 2


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Перейти: